In this episode of Taking Care of Business, Stephanie Anais sits down with Susan Dunn, a pioneer in the litigation funding industry, for a candid and insightful conversation that explores the intersection of finance, law, and human connection.Susan shares reflections on her life and career, revealing how personal experiences have shaped her professional judgment and success. From 'selling money' to building lasting bonds, she discusses the delicate balance between commercial decision-making and meaningful relationships in high-stakes legal environments.Driven by data but grounded in intuition, Susan offers a rare glimpse into the mindset of a leader who’s always searching for the quickest way to the answer without compromising on integrity or empathy.
